Component Inspection (Parking Actuator Relay A)
INFOID:0000000010119602
1.
CHECK PARKING ACTUATOR RELAY A
1. Disconnect the parking actuator relay A. Refer to
TM-32, "Component Parts Location"
2. Apply 12 V direct current between parking actuator relay A terminals 1 and 2.
CAUTION:
• Never make the terminals short.
• Connect the fuse between the terminals when applying the voltage.
3. Check the continuity between parking actuator relay A terminals 3 and 5.
Is the inspection result normal?
YES
>> INSPECTION END
NO
>> Replace the parking actuator relay A.
Component Inspection (Motor Coil A)
INFOID:0000000010119603
1.
CHECK MOTOR COIL A
1. Disconnect the parking actuator connector.
2. Check the resistance between parking actuator connector terminals.
Is the inspection result normal?
YES
>> INSPECTION END
NO
>> Replace the reduction gear due to malfunction in the motor coil A (parking actuator). Refer to
21, "Removal and Installation"
.
